
CVC launches tech-focused fund
CVC Capital Partners has begun fundraising for a new vehicle, CVC Capital Partners Growth Investors, which is believed to be a technology-focused vehicle with a $750m target.
CVC has submitted a filing for the new fund on the US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C), which reveals the fund is domiciled in Jersey and had not yet taken any subscriptions at the time of filing last week.
While the SEC filing states that the total amount targeted by CVC is "indefinite", the fund's target is believed to sit around $750m.
According to the Financial Times, the fund will provide equity tickets of $50-150m to companies operating within the enterprise software and business services sectors.
Last June saw CVC close its sixth buyout fund, CVC Capital Partners VI, on €10.5bn after just six months on the road.
